The Home Based Primary Care (HBPC) Registered Nurse provides primary care services for Veterans who have a number of chronic medical conditions requiring longitudinal case management by an interdisciplinary team in the home environment. Patient populations include male and female, adult and elderly, frail patients.
Providing Health Care for Veterans: The Veterans Health Administration is America’s largest integrated health care system, providing care at 1,255 health care facilities, including 170 medical centers and 1,074 outpatient sites of care of varying complexity (VHA outpatient clinics), serving 9 million enrolled Veterans each year.
